*Microsoft Access Runtime is a free version of Access that allows you to run Access databases; entering, deleting, and modifying records, running reports and queries. It does not include any design tools as does the full version of Access.

What is a cloud computer virtual desktop?
A virtual desktop (cloud computer) is a Windows desktop environment that is hosted on a remote server and accessed via any internet browser. It allows users to access applications and data from any device with an internet connection without the need for a dedicated physical computer. Virtual desktops can be deployed in the cloud, providing flexibility and scalability to organizations.
Using Microsoft Access on virtual desktops
Using Microsoft Access on cloud desktops is a common practice for organizations that need to manage and access databases from multiple devices and locations. Microsoft Access can be installed on a virtual computer, just like any other application, and accessed remotely via a web browser or remote desktop connection.
